Coachella 2026 style is settling into a clear mood. This year’s formula mixes desert boho, Western touches, and a more controlled, camera-ready kind of casual. The look is still playful, still festival-coded, but it feels less chaotic than the old peak-Coachella years. Think skirts, tiny shorts, sheer layers, crochet, and lived-in denim, all pulled together with boots, hats, and low-slung accessories.

Texture is doing a lot of the work. Suede jackets come out after sunset. Fringe and tassels add movement. Crochet shows up with metallic thread, beads, and shimmer that catches the light. Sheer fabrics are still everywhere too, often layered over bodysuits or worked into dresses that show shape without looking too heavy. The color story stays balanced, with tan, cream, and brown leading the way, while pops of orange, pink, and patchwork denim keep things from looking flat.

Skirts, Tiny Shorts, And Sheer Layers Lead The Way

This year’s festival uniform leans heavily on short hemlines and easy layering. Skirts and tiny shorts are everywhere, especially in stretch fabrics, crisp denim, and soft leather. Baggy Bermuda shorts and jorts also have a place, usually styled with T-shirts, fitted tops, or cropped pieces.

Accessories help lock in the mood. Cowboy hats, bandanas, oversized belts worn low on the hips, and layered jewelry all push the Western revival forward. Footwear stays practical, with flat leather boots doing the heavy lifting. They make sense for the desert and still pull the whole look together.

Crochet remains one of the strongest themes, but it has been updated. Instead of reading purely beachy, it now feels more styled and more intentional. Dresses, statement tops, and embellished pieces are giving the trend a fresh spin for 2026.

Even The Biggest Names Are Keeping It More Low-Key

Coachella used to be the place where celebrities went all in on festival dressing. Around 2016, stars like Kylie Jenner, Kendall Jenner, and Hailey Bieber helped define that full-throttle desert image. Now the energy is different. Their outfits still matter, but the styling feels more relaxed and less try-hard.

One trend stood out across weekend one. Cropped tops were everywhere.

At Kendall Jenner’s 818 Outpost event on Friday, April 10, she kept it simple in a white cropped cotton-blend tank from Wardrobe.NYC, tied to a Hailey Bieber collaboration. She paired it with white denim shorts, a black belt, a blue Adidas cap, slim sunglasses, and a delicate necklace. The beauty look stayed light and minimal, which suited the setting.

Kylie Jenner took a slightly softer route that same day. She wore a white ruffled Ann Demeulemeester top with delicate ties, ruffled edges, and bell sleeves, styled with a silver belly chain and light-wash jeans.

That may be the bigger shift this year. Coachella fashion is still curated, but the biggest names are no longer dressing like they need to win the weekend. They are keeping it simpler, sharper, and easier to wear.
